SteelPeak Wealth LLC Sells 163,695 Shares of U.S. Bancorp $USB

SteelPeak Wealth LLC decreased its stake in shares of U.S. Bancorp (NYSE:USBFree Report) by 92.7% during the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The firm owned 12,805 shares of the financial services provider’s stock after selling 163,695 shares during the period. SteelPeak Wealth LLC’s holdings in U.S. Bancorp were worth $690,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

U.S. Bancorp Stock Performance

NYSE:USB opened at $52.97 on Monday. The stock has a 50-day simple moving average of $54.90 and a two-hundred day simple moving average of $51.92.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.03, a quick ratio of 0.80 and a current ratio of 0.80. U.S. Bancorp has a 52-week low of $35.18 and a 52-week high of $61.19. The firm has a market capitalization of $82.22 billion, a PE ratio of 11.47, a P/E/G ratio of 0.97 and a beta of 1.01.

U.S. Bancorp (NYSE:USBGet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, January 20th. The financial services provider reported $1.26 earnings per share for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.19 by $0.07. The firm had revenue of $7.92 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$7.31 billion. U.S. Bancorp had a return on equity of 13.48% and a net margin of 17.66%.The business’s quarterly revenue was up 5.1%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period in the previous year, the firm earned $1.07 EPS. Analysts forecast that U.S. Bancorp will post 4.38 EPS for the current year.

U.S. Bancorp Announces Dividend

The company also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Wednesday, April 15th. Shareholders of record on Tuesday, March 31st will be given a $0.52 dividend. This represents a $2.08 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 3.9%. The ex-dividend date is Tuesday, March 31st. U.S. Bancorp’s dividend payout ratio is presently 45.02%.

U.S. Bancorp Profile

(Free Report)

U.S. Bancorp (NYSE: USB) is a bank holding company and the parent of U.S. Bank, a national commercial bank that provides a wide range of banking, investment, mortgage, trust and payment services. The company operates through consumer and business banking, commercial banking, payment services, and wealth management segments. Its product set includes deposit accounts, consumer and commercial lending, mortgage origination and servicing, credit and debit card services, treasury and cash management, merchant processing, and institutional and trust services.
